Capcom Celebrate Ace Attorney’s 20th Anniversary With Commemorative Website


Marking the 20th anniversary of Ace Attorney, Capcom's launched a special website commemorating the series’ existence, which originally released on October 12, 2001.

Having finally localised Great Ace Attorney back in July, Capcom's series has been going strong in recent times. As part of these celebrations, Capcom issued a special message, thanking fans for their support over the past 20 years.

Capcom Launches Ace Attorney 20th Anniversary Website

As posted by the "Ace Attorney Series Development Team", their message stated:

Today, "Ace Attorney" is celebrating its 20th anniversary. Even now, 20 years after its birth, I am truly glad that many enthusiastic fans have given us a great deal of love. "Ace Attorney" is not limited to games, but has been developed in various ways such as TV animation, manga, live-action movies, theatrical performances, mystery solving events, and orchestras.
I think this is not something that Capcom alone can achieve, but a proof that it has been supported by many people. I really appreciate it. We will continue to do our best to enjoy the Ace Attorney series in various ways, so we hope you will continue to work with us for a long time.

Some events for the anniversary celebration were also confirmed. That includes an exhibition corner on October 18, alongside an upcoming “Commemorative Goods” releases on November 19 and December 17.
